Bug#237782: Ok...

2004-03-13 Thread Stefan Andersson
Ok. Now I've fixed it. I've made a dir where i've put separate files for the separate vhosts .. And the NameVirtualHost define file that i've made. began with an - And the new version of Apache apparently couldn't handle that. Thanks for the help!
